Masonry cladding repair services involve restoring and maintaining the exterior stone or brick layers that protect and enhance a building’s structure. Over time, exposure to weather, moisture, and general aging can cause masonry cladding to deteriorate, leading to issues such as cracking, spalling, or loose stones. Skilled service providers assess the condition of the existing cladding and perform necessary repairs to reinforce the material, fill cracks, and replace damaged sections. This process helps preserve the integrity of the building’s exterior, ensuring it remains both attractive and functional for years to come.
Problems that masonry cladding repair addresses often include visible cracks, crumbling mortar joints, water infiltration, and loose or fallen stones. These issues can compromise the building’s stability, lead to further damage, and increase energy costs due to poor insulation. Repair work can also prevent more extensive structural repairs down the line by addressing minor problems early. Homeowners may notice signs such as discoloration, bulging sections, or moisture stains on walls, indicating that masonry repairs are needed to maintain the property’s safety and appearance.

The overview below groups typical Masonry Cladding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Leland, NC.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or masonry cladding repairs in Leland, NC range from $250-$600. Many routine fixes, such as crack filling or patching, fall within this range. Fewer projects reach the higher end, which may involve more extensive patchwork or material replacement.
Medium-Scale Projects - Replacing sections of masonry cladding or repairing larger areas usually costs between $1,000-$3,000. Most projects of this size fall into this band, depending on the extent of damage and material used. Larger, more involved repairs can push costs above this range.
Major Repairs or Restoration - Extensive masonry repairs, including structural stabilization or significant restoration work, often range from $3,500-$8,000. Many of these projects are complex and require specialized labor, with fewer projects reaching the upper tiers.
Full Cladding Replacement - Complete replacement of masonry cladding can cost $10,000 or more, depending on the size and materials involved. These larger projects are less common and tend to be at the higher end of the cost spectrum, reflecting the scope and scale of work needed.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of masonry cladding repair services are available locally? Local contractors offer a range of services including mortar joint repair, stone replacement, crack sealing, and surface cleaning to restore masonry cladding.
How can I tell if my masonry cladding needs repair? Signs such as cracking, spalling, efflorescence, or loose stones indicate that masonry cladding may require professional assessment and repair.
What causes damage to masonry cladding in Leland, NC? Common causes include weathering, moisture infiltration, freeze-thaw cycles, and structural movement, which can lead to deterioration over time.
Are there different repair options for various types of masonry materials? Yes, repair methods are tailored to the specific material, whether it's brick, stone, or stucco, to ensure proper restoration and durability.
